加入收藏 | 设为首页 | 会员中心 | 我要投稿 李大同 (https://www.lidatong.com.cn/)- 科技、建站、经验、云计算、5G、大数据,站长网!
当前位置: 首页 > 站长学院 > PHP教程 > 正文

如何使用PHP上传脚本从.MOV将影片转换为.MP4???

发布时间:2020-12-13 22:08:37 所属栏目:PHP教程 来源:网络整理
导读:我正在尝试将电影上传到网站上,然后自动将其转换为.mov iPhone格式的.mp4格式.是否有一个 PHP转换库或工具,可以帮助我这样做? 谢谢. 解决方法 不是很不幸. 在过去的4年里,我一直在做这个事情,如果你想自己写一篇文章,最好的办法就是在你的上传脚本中将exec
我正在尝试将电影上传到网站上,然后自动将其转换为.mov iPhone格式的.mp4格式.是否有一个 PHP转换库或工具,可以帮助我这样做?

谢谢.

解决方法

不是很不幸.

在过去的4年里,我一直在做这个事情,如果你想自己写一篇文章,最好的办法就是在你的上传脚本中将exec分叉到ffmpeg,例如.

exec('ffmpeg ... &');

注意最后的&符号,这允许你的php脚本完成,同时允许编码在后台发生,也检查你的INPUT VARS,因为有可能使用这种方法进行shell注入.

或者替代方案:

使用像beanstalkd这样的系统作为你的php上传脚本和后端的工作进程(我使用自定义多线程perl脚本)之间的消息队列,它接受新的编码并处理它们(我正在使用ffmpeg,mencoder或quicktime使用qt_tools,取决于输入视频格式),使用memcached作为编码状态的临时存储.

抱歉,我现在不能更具体,明天我可能会更新一点,但我已经整晚都在睡觉了,需要睡觉.希望这能让你朝着正确的方向前进.

(编辑:李大同)

【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容!

    推荐文章
      热点阅读